Output 65c7d8c1d4425e8e576a4e4ceefd95f32df7d0f1b5ad6aa2f88a2260d4b805de:2

value
249353136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de178b77f644cb03524e17ed1903f95d348dd28a OP_EQUAL
address
3MwL93wHab7FKnbQHR88STqpoPhNj5zWTa
transaction
65c7d8c1d4425e8e576a4e4ceefd95f32df7d0f1b5ad6aa2f88a2260d4b805de
spent
true